European ZZR1400 fuel map

Stock exhaust, pulled screen from air filter, flies out and running the European fuel map
from DynoJets site (the one for flies out, stock exhaust etc etc #502). Runs pretty well as
far as I can figure, but looks way rich looking at the numbers (compared to other maps I've
seen).

Anyway...

Pulled a plug to see how rich it was after 300 miles, and it wasn't nearly as bad I thought.
Admittedly, I'm in San Francisco (sea level) and the temps around 60F, so the air is so
thick you could pour it.

Gas mileage didn't suffer as much as I though, was getting 175 miles/tank, now I'm getting
160ish per tank. Be nice to get a bit more though.

So, this map works better than expected, just thought I'd pass along the findings.
